#1846ef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1846ef is composed of 9.4% red, 27.5% green and 93.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90% cyan, 70.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 227.2 degrees, a saturation of 87% and a lightness of 51.6%. #1846ef color hex could be obtained by blending #308cff with #0000df. Closest websafe color is: #0033ff.

#1846ef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1846ef has RGB values of R:24, G:70, B:239 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0.71, Y:0,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 1591023.

Shades and Tints of #1846ef
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010207 is the darkest color, while #f4f6f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1846ef
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#818287 is the less saturated color, while #0f41f9 is the most saturated one.
